Q. What is the key difference between this training underwear and a regular disposable diaper?
A. The primary difference lies in their purpose and construction. Disposable diapers are designed for maximum absorbency and dryness, allowing children to remain unaware of wetness. BaeBae Goods GGT training underwear, however, offers less absorbency and is designed to allow the child to feel wet when an accident occurs. This sensation is vital for teaching them cause and effect, prompting them to recognize when they need to use the potty, and easing the transition away from diaper dependency. They also have a more underwear-like fit, promoting independence.
Q. When is the best time to start using the BaeBae Goods GGT training underwear for my child?
A. The best time to introduce training underwear is when your child shows readiness signs for potty training, such as staying dry for longer periods, showing interest in the toilet, communicating their need to go, or being able to pull their pants up and down. These underwear are most effective when your child is already beginning to understand bladder control and needs a gentle reminder, rather than for a child who is not yet showing any signs of readiness.
